logo

Output 3b84a72124f40857620d812923fa9d93efd0523e4a77a9e2178371b1c5620ac4:0

value
8912966
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 365a2cccbe7f4054d6291b00e93992612032a405 OP_EQUALVERIFY OP_CHECKSIG
address
15xPWq18U3Tw6EZr1LorNH4hUFPtHEk6va
transaction
3b84a72124f40857620d812923fa9d93efd0523e4a77a9e2178371b1c5620ac4